Map the Journey Together

Finding Your North Star

Choose one powerful purpose that rallies everyone, such as building a six-month safety cushion, paying off a car early, or saving for a first home’s down payment. Write it down, give it a name, and explain why it matters. Return to it during tough decisions, celebrations, and recalibrations. A clear North Star eliminates decision fatigue, unites your efforts, and makes small sacrifices feel meaningful, not painful.

Numbers That Tell the Truth

Clarity begins with reality. Track actual spending without judgment, then build a flexible plan that acknowledges needs, honors values, and leaves space for joy. Sharing the numbers openly transforms stress into strategy, helping everyone see trade-offs, choose priorities, and move money from lower-value habits toward milestones that feel exciting, useful, and genuinely life-improving for the whole household.

Points, Levels, and Badges That Actually Motivate

Create a points system that rewards actions like making a meal plan, canceling a forgotten subscription, or negotiating a bill. Award levels when you hit monthly streaks, and craft badges for creative savings wins. Mix immediate recognitions with milestone prizes to keep dopamine flowing without overspending. Celebrate behaviors, not just results, reinforcing habits that compound progress and make each participant feel noticed, valued, and proud.

Designing Visible Progress

Build a progress board the whole household can touch. Use jars with colored beads, paper chains where every link equals fifty dollars, or a poster with milestones you shade together after each transfer. Put it where decisions happen—kitchen or entryway—so reminders arrive at the right moments. Kids love moving markers; adults love seeing traction. Visibility transforms invisible financial wins into tangible joy that continually renews commitment.

Micro-rewards That Celebrate Without Derailing

Plan tiny, meaningful rewards at each checkpoint—picnic dinners, a movie night at home, a scenic hike, or choosing the week’s playlist. These cost little but deliver energy, especially during long stretches. Keep celebrations aligned with values and financial boundaries. The key is companionship and acknowledgment, not price tags. When every stepping-stone includes a smile, the long road feels shorter, and momentum returns naturally after demanding weeks.

Automation That Treats Goals Like Bills

Rely less on willpower and more on systems. Automate transfers to savings buckets, schedule debt prepayments, and lock in protections that keep priorities safe during busy weeks. When goals run on autopilot, you reduce forgotten tasks, avoid decision fatigue, and maintain steady progress. Automation doesn’t remove choice; it preserves energy for conversations, creativity, and intentional course corrections when life changes unexpectedly.

Conversations That Strengthen Trust

Money is emotional, and shared goals surface different histories, values, and fears. Establish rituals that make conversations safe, consistent, and solution-focused. Use shared language, emphasize curiosity over criticism, and close meetings with a specific next step. Keeping communication regular prevents drama, turns friction into teamwork, and ensures every person feels seen, respected, and empowered to contribute meaningfully to the collective journey.

Resilience When Life Interrupts

Detours happen: medical bills, job shifts, or necessary repairs. Plan for pauses without letting discouragement rewrite your story. Build buffers, practice rapid resets, and keep rituals alive even when contributions shrink. Resilience means maintaining identity and dignity through storms, not pretending storms never come. With compassionate structure, you can absorb shocks and rejoin the route confidently, wiser and more aligned than before.

Celebrate, Share, and Iterate

Wins deserve rituals and reflection. Mark every checkpoint with simple ceremonies, capture stories, and share progress with friends who cheer, not judge. Invite accountability buddies, join community challenges, and collect ideas that keep things fresh. Regular reviews protect against drift and ensure your systems evolve with life changes—new jobs, new babies, or new dreams calling your names at unexpected moments.

Milestone Rituals That Become Family Lore

Create a signature celebration for each checkpoint: a snapshot with your progress board, a playlist you blast, or a handwritten note to future you. Save mementos in a simple folder. Over years, these artifacts become proof of grit and love, reminding everyone that courage and patience built something real. Rituals turn fleeting wins into lasting identity and fuel the next chapter with renewed confidence.
